Transaction 53db7cd976517866a4415ec3d87aa7c3f5d45fc42f87e40a8a445906020b37d8
1 Input
1 Output
-
53db7cd976517866a4415ec3d87aa7c3f5d45fc42f87e40a8a445906020b37d8:0
- value
- 664815
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 90c1f9b478c043a4816d05c376c6e807e9205d2c OP_EQUAL
- address
- 3EtRbpEFruFQAgqSJdZkT9Qs4eGU5uEngK